var ComponentWithDefaultProps = React. createClass ({getDefaultProps: function {return {value: 'default value'};} /* ... The result of getDefaultProps() will be cached and used to ensure that this.props.value will have a value if it was not specified by the parent component.

Mar 25, 2018 · In this tutorial we are creating a custom Text component with custom props, all you have to do is use the new created class as Tag(Component) and call in your default class. Contents in this project Create Custom Component with custom user define Props in react native Android iOS app: 1.

The function has the following arguments: the default calculated props for the input, openCalendar (a function which opens the calendar) and closeCalendar (a function which closes the calendar). Must return a React component or null .

Stateful, Stateless, Default Props, Render Callbacks, Component Injection, Generic Components Now Button Props are defined correctly for consumption, defaultProps are reflected and marked as We wanna support both function as a child and render prop function, so both need to be optional.
So it type checks the default values assigned to the props as well. This is great! To learn more about type checking in React, check out our blog post Type Checking with PropTypes. Recap. props are short for properties. props are immutable. Data flow in React is unidirectional; props encourage code reuse.

